Bread Machine Chocolate Cake Recipe
Bread Machine Chocolate Cake is the chocolate cake recipe that you can make hands-free in your bread machine so while you are dealing with the day to day of life's...

Number of ingredients: 9
Ingredients:
  • 1 1/4 1 1/4 2% cup 2% or whole milk
  • 1 1 1 stick of butter, melted
  • 2 2 2 large eggs
  • 1 1 1 teaspoon vanilla
  • 1 1 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 1/4 1/4 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 1/4 1/4 cup cocoa powder
  • 1 1 1 cup white sugar
  • 2 2 2 cup all-purpose flour
How to cook:
  1. Add all of these ingredients into the bread pan, making sure that the melted butter, if hot, does not touch the raw eggs as it could scramble them.
  2. Place the pan into the bread machine & set it on Batter Bread. Press start & close the lid.
  3. The machine does all the work for you. It mixes the batter and then bakes it too. In 1 hour and 40 minutes, you will be smelling yummy cake.
  4. Remove the pan from the machine and place on a cooling rack for approximately 10 minutes.
  5. Then, turn upside down and the cake should “pop” right out.
  6. Allow the cake to cool completely, or serve warm.
  7. The kids like it served with a dollop of fresh whipped cream or powdered sugar.
  8. NOTES:
  9. This recipe can be cooked in a greased loaf pan in the oven too, on 350°F for 20 minutes. Then, if it isn’t cooked through, just add additional 5 minutes until a toothpick inserted in center comes out clean.
  10. The cocoa powder is an additional ingredient that I have added. At this time, you could also add 2 tablespoons of raisins and omit the cocoa, or an additional 2 tablespoons of chocolate chips. I have made it with blueberries, dried cranberries, changed up the vanilla for banana extract and put bits of banana--the possibilities are endless.

Chocolate Chocolate Cake Recipe
If you love chocolate, you’ll love this Chocolate-chocolate cake recipe. This recipe features layers of chocolate through and through. A great cake for any celebration. What’s important to remember is that the Chocolate chips should be added towards the end of the mixing cycle but before the cake begins to bake in the machine. This will give you crunchier chocolate chips and a better burst of chocolate flavor.

Number of ingredients: 10
Ingredients:
  • 1/2 cup Water
  • 3 Large Eggs, lightly beaten
  • 1/4 cup Vegetable oil
  • 1/4 cup Unsweetened Applesauce
  • 2 tsp Vanilla Extract
  • 2 cups All Purpose Flour
  • 3 tsp Baking Powder
  • 1 cup Sugar
  • 7 Tbsps. Unsweetened Cocoa
  • 1/2 cup Chocolate Chips

How to cook:
  1. DIRECTIONS:
  2. Add ingredients according to your bread machines recommendations. If you have an add feature on your bread machine, put the chocolate chips in when your machine indicates.
  3. I recommend a ‘light’ crust setting, to avoid the cake being too dry.
  4. Serve warm with fresh berries (strawberries or raspberries are a great addition), or with a small scoop of ice cream.

Rice Cooker / Bread Machine Moist Chocolate Cake
Don't have a oven at home? Don't fret! You can bake a delicious & moist chocolate cake with your rice cooker.

Number of ingredients: 10
Ingredients:
  • 90 g Sugar (use 180g if you prefer sweeter)
  • 100 g Plain flour
  • 50 g Cocoa powder
  • ½ tsp Baking soda
  • ½ tsp Baking powder
  • ½ tbsp Instant coffee powder ((optional))
  • 2 Eggs
  • ¾ cup Butter or oil (softened)
  • 200 ml Evaporated milk
  • 1 tsp Vanilla extract
How to cook:
  1. Mix all dry ingredients in a bowl, put aside. Mix wet ingredients in a separate bowl.
  2. Combine
  3. Pour the wet mixture into the dry mix in batches. Mix until well combined.
  4. Cook
  5. Pour the batter into the rice cooker pot and place it into the rice cooker. Set it to 'Cake' function and cook.
  6. Cool
  7. Once done, remove pot from rice cooker, set it on the counter to cool for at least 30 mins.
  8. Remove
  9. Use a spatula and run it around the edges of the cake to loosen. Flip pot to remove cake from pot.
  10. Serve
  11. Slice and serve!

Chocolate Pound Cake
This easy chocolate pound cake recipe is full of rich chocolate flavors, perfectly moist, and simply delicious.

Number of ingredients: 10
Ingredients:
  • 1 cup (120g) all-purpose flour
  • ¾ cup (65g) unsweetened cocoa powder
  • ¾ teaspoon baking powder
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⅓ cup (80 ml) buttermilk*
  • 1 teaspoon instant coffee granules**
  • 2 sticks (230g) unsalted butter, softened at room temperature
  • 1 cup (200g) granulated sugar
  • 4 large eggs, at room temperature
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ract (optional)
How to cook:
  1. Preheat the oven to 325°F (160°C). Lightly grease a 9 x 5” (23×13 cm) loaf pan. Line the long and short sides with parchment paper, allowing the ends to hang over for easy removal of the loaf after baking.
  2. Before you start, dissolve the coffee granules with 1 teaspoon boiling water, and prepare the buttermilk as instructed*.
  3. Sift flour, cocoa powder, baking powder and salt into a medium bowl. Sift a second time. Set aside.
  4. Add butter to the bowl of a standing mixer (or in a large bowl using a hand mixer) and beat on medium speed for 3-4 minutes, until creamy, scraping down the sides as needed. Gradually add sugar to the butter and mix for 4-5 minutes until light and fluffy, scraping down the sides.
  5. Add the eggs, one at a time mixing until combined before adding the next one. Pour in the coffee, buttermilk, vanilla, and mix until combined.
  6. Turn down the mixer speed to low and add the dry ingredients, one third at a time. Mix until just combined.
  7.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an and bake for 50-55 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. Let cool in the pan for 10 minutes. Then, using the parchment paper, lift the cake out of the pan and place on a rack to cool completely.
